What problem does it solve?

Per-user feed management for RSS/Atom/Tumblr/Are.na subscriptions in a self-hosted, single-tenant context.

Core Features & Use Cases

  • Centralizes per-user subscriptions, categories, and entry state via a native CLI.
  • Supports OPML import/export and scheduling integration; per-user context is maintained by the FEEDS_USER environment variable.
  • Works with the in-tree feeds module to manage subscriptions in a self-contained database.

Quick Start

Run istota-skill feeds to list, add, or remove a feed for your user.
